Railroads serving Austin
The Austin MSA is connected nationally by Union Pacific-owned and operated rail lines with Burlington Northern Sante Fe trackage rights. Rail-serviced real estate is currently available in Bastrop, Hutto and Taylor.

Closest intermodal/transloading facilities
- 3300 Gonzales, Austin, TX (BNSF/Guthrie Lumber & Distribution)
- RCR Taylor Logistics Park, Taylor, TX (BNSF, UP)
- Harwood Transload, Harwood, TX (UP/Texas, Gonzales & Northern Railway)
- Central Pointe Rail Park, Temple, TX (BNSF/Temple & Central Texas Railway)
- 3232 N PanAm Expy, San Antonio, TX (BNSF/UP/Southern Warehousing & Distribution)
- East Kelly Railport, San Antonio, TX (BNSF/UP)
- San Antonio Intermodal Terminal, Von Ormy, TX (UP)
Passenger rail service
Amtrak's Texas Eagle (Chicago-San Antonio) serves Austin daily and travelers can connect in San Antonio with the Sunset Limited (Orlando-Los Angeles).
